第七章 遗传物质的变异 及修复机制 Molecular mechanism of mutation and DNA repair Chromosome Aberration(染色体畸变) Changes in Chromosome Structure Changes in Chromosome Number Gene Mutation 第一节 染色体畸变 Chromosome Aberration 一、染色体结构变异 Changes in Chromosome Structure Sometimes chromosome mutation can be detected by microscopic observation Polytene chromosome (多线染色体) A giant chromosome consisting of many identical chromatids lying in parallel register Found in the nuclei of the salivary gland(唾腺) and certain other tissues of the larvae(幼虫) of Drosophila and other two-winged flies The polytene structures are formed by repeated replication of the DNA (1000~5000), but without separation of the replicated chromatin strands in a mitotic process Types of changes in chromosome structure Deletion 缺失 Duplication 重复 Inversion 倒位 Translocation 易位 Mechanisms of change Chromosome rearrangements can arise through physical breakage(断裂)and rejoining(重接) of the DNA molecule Such processes can either occur spontaneously or be induced by treatment with high-energy radiation such as X or γ radiation 1. Deletion A deletion is a lost portion of a chromosome Terminal deletion 末端缺失 Interstitial deletion 中间缺失 The effects of deletions depend on their size Small deletion within a gene inactivates the gene Large deletion affect more adjacent genes Deletion homozygote(纯合体) is often lethal Deletion heterozygote (杂合体) is often harmful Heterozygous for a multigenic deletion may not survive Deletion heterozygote forms deletion loop during meiotic division Genetic properties of deletions The failure of the chromosome to survive as a homozygote Can not revert to a normal condition Uncover recessive alleles (pseudodominance 假显性 ) Using deletion to locate genes 2.
